Patrick McMullan named a 2015 college delegate

2015 Jun 3

Patrick McMullan of Easton was chosen as the 2015 undergraduate college delegate for Rochester Institute of Technology's College of Health Sciences and Technology. McMullan is a biomedical sciences undergraduate student from Easton, Pa. Upon graduation, McMullan will take a position as a clinical researcher for Rogers Sciences in Boston. McMullan’s ultimate goal is to combine his passion for athletics with his profession by becoming a doctor specializing in orthopaedics and sports medicine.

Each of RIT's colleges selects one or more student representative to participate in the Academic Convocation and college commencement ceremonies. The delegates' overall personal achievement demonstrates the ideals of RIT, including but not limited to academic achievement. During Academic Convocation, held this year on May 22, college delegates accept degrees on behalf of their colleges' graduates during the symbolic conferral of degrees. Each college delegate speaks at his or her college commencement ceremony.
